有许多方法可以安全地更新记录.考虑以下伪代码php程序.

class Example

{

function UpdateRecord($editedRecord)

{

//Fetch existing record from the database

$originalRecord=DB::fetchExample($editedRecord->getId())

//validate each edited field and it is valid then assign its value

//to the originalRecord's field

if(IsValid($editedRecord->getName())

{

$originalRecord->setName($editedRecord->getName());

}

.....

//update the record.

$originalRecord->Update();

}

}

mysql仅php_php – MySQL仅更新表中的某些字段相关推荐

  1. mysql 查询指定字段数据_MySQL使用select语句查询指定表中指定列(字段)的数据

    本文介绍mysql数据库中执行select查询语句,查询指定列的数据,即指定字段的数据. 再来回顾一下sql语句中的select语句的语法: select 语句的基本语法: select from w ...

  2. mysql select 指定列_MySQL使用select语句查询指定表中指定列(字段)的数据

    本文介绍mysql数据库中执行select查询语句,查询指定列的数据,即指定字段的数据. 再来回顾一下sql语句中的select语句的语法: select 语句的基本语法: select from w ...

  3. MySQL数据库使用连接更新表中某个字段数据

    连接更新表中数据使用: update .. join .. 语句 上一篇博文创建了一个商品分类表(good_cates),并完成了商品分类信息的插入,如果需要更新goods表中的商品分类信息,把商品分 ...

  4. mysql触发器 当记录的指定字段发生变化时,更新表中的另外一个字段,或者更新另外一张关联表中关联记录的字段...

    2019独角兽企业重金招聘Python工程师标准>>> 注意:语句中出现的old,new,now(),都为数据库自带的关键字,此处不做解释. 两种情况: 第一种:一张表中,更新某条记 ...

  5. MySQL数据库-更新表中的数据详解

    更新书记记录是数据操作中常见的操作,可以更新表中已经存在数据记录中的值.在MySQL中可以通过UPDATE语句来实现更新数据记录,该SQL语句可以通过如下几种方式使用:更新特定数据记录,更新所有数据记 ...

  6. MySQL - 更新表中的数据记录

    更新表中的数据记录 更新数据记录是数据操作中常见的操作,可以更新表中已经存在数据记录中的值.在MySQL中可以通过UPDATE语句来实现更新数据记录,该SQL语句可以通过如下几种方式使用:更新特定数据 ...

  7. 修改Mysql表中自增字段的初始值

    修改Mysql表中自增字段的初始值: ALTER TABLE employee AUTO_INCREMENT=2; 解释:将表employee自增字段的初始值设置为2

  8. html调用mysql数据库表里值,如何从MYSQL数据库正确调用行到HTML表中

    我有一个表格,用户填写信息添加到MySQL表中.如何从MYSQL数据库正确调用行到HTML表中 现在,当我尝试显示表我得到 ID Name Phone - - - 一个非常薄的线表头下出现的.我检查了 ...

  9. mysql check 字段 0_怎么用PHP显示出mysql中 pwn_dingcan_order这个表中 ifcheck 这个字段为0 的这条数据呢。...

    怎么用PHP显示出mysql中pwn_dingcan_order这个表中ifcheck这个字段为0的这条数据呢.这样是显示出全部订单的语句.这么才能只显示这个ifcheck=0的这一条数据呢.< ...

最新文章

  1. 解决苹果APP审核需要的IPv6地址的问题
  2. 算法与数据结构(选择排序)
  3. ICCV 2017 《Chained Cascade Network for Object Detection》论文笔记
  4. 剖析Hadoop和Spark的Shuffle过程差异(一)
  5. Java设计模式(二) 观察者模式
  6. 我在工作中是这样使用Maven
  7. 电压的单位dBuV,dBmV和dBV以及dBu和dB的转化关系
  8. Ubuntu 右键打开终端
  9. 亚信安全认证acse_2019亚信安全合作伙伴大会闪耀京城
  10. python二级考试答案错误_如果name = “全国计算机等级考试二级Python”,以下选项中输出错误的是...
  11. 【前端】js代码模拟用户键盘鼠标输入
  12. 整理15款实用javascript富文本编辑器
  13. python爬虫爬取网站视频_python3爬虫爬取视频(一)
  14. centos服务器磁盘清理
  15. 云计算laas、paas、saas介绍和分类
  16. linux上centos镜像磁盘,VirtualBox中配置linuxCentOS的本地磁盘镜像iso作为其软件源
  17. 情人节的自娱自乐——情书事件
  18. jQuery表格导出Excel文件以及网页内容导出Word文档
  19. 机器视觉实用工具集NO.16——指定监控区域运动物体闯入检测工具
  20. Qt程序在arm板上运行

热门文章

  1. 【2556】传说中的数据结构 sdutOJ
  2. 在WPF应用程序中利用IEditableObject接口实现可撤销编辑的对象
  3. 国庆广州(羊城)之旅
  4. ndpi 流量协议分析
  5. PHP empty、isset、isnull的区别
  6. C将十六进制数字字符串转成数字
  7. VC6如何使用VS2005中的CImage类功能
  8. Android开发精要1--Android系统架构
  9. 各种排序算法的JAVA实现
  10. 最短路径—Dijkstra算法和Floyd算法